  8. Hello rookie here having a blast OCing my old hardware. Currently benchmarking my old ASUS 650TI (1gb, 980 MHz GPU Clock, 1350 MHz Memory Stock) I have my 650TI at 1.137V which is the maximum I can get it to via MSI Afterburner. Right now using stock cooling I can get the GPU Clock to 1220 MHz with a Memory Clock of 1450 MHz and I'm basically on the edge of stability. The maximum temps I see are around 60C, even with the stock air cooling I'm convinced I can squeeze a bit more performance out of it. Is there any way to exceed the 100mV limit, or in order to do this would I have to do something outside of programs like Afterburner? Appreciate any input - thank you, Feltyham
